National Conference To Address Gay Black Concerns
The following is from 365Gay.com:
Hundreds of LGBT African Americans will meet in Baltimore next month in the first ever conference aimed at empowerment.
The three-day conference is being organized by the National Black Justice Coalition - the nation's largest Black LGBT rights group.
Called the Power of Us Conference, it will bring together 50 national experts in 35 workshops, panel discussions, and question and answer sessions.
"[It] is a powerful statement for a community that is rarely portrayed in media and entertainment," the National Black Justice Coalition said in a statement Monday.
The conference will showcase an array of highly successful men, women and youth who are making a difference in their community as Black openly LGBT.
Among those scheduled to participate are newly out Connecticut State Legislator Jason Bartlett; Judge Darrin Gayles; Newark, NJ City Council Member Dana Rone; Wilton Manors, FL City Commissioner Joe Angelo; Kathy Harris and Ray Cunningham of BET's College Hill; and Comic Karen Williams.
The conference will be divided into three main areas - Black wellness including HIV/AIDS, the Black Church and homophobia, and Black LGBT Politics including the 2008 Presidential Race and Marriage Equality.
